Licorice plant leaves, dried and crushed into a tea, have become popular. You can purchase these teas at supermarkets or health food stores and online.
Teas are used to promote digestive, respiratory, and adrenal gland health. When you see herbal teas for “bronchial wellness” and “cleanse and detox,” they usually contain forms of licorice.
The popular throat remedy known as Throat Coat tea is a combination of marshmallow root, licorice root, and elm bark.
It’s not recommended that people ingest more than 8 ounces of licorice tea per day.
